Former unaccompanied child with work permit and pending asylum detained — government took two weeks to comply with release order
Jan 2026 · Minneapolis, MN
Oscar arrived in the United States as a child in 2021 and was placed in the custody of the Office of Refugee Resettlement before being released to his father. He has a work permit and pending applications for asylum and Special Immigrant Juvenile Status. A federal judge determined his detention was unlawful and ordered him immediately released, but it took the government two weeks to comply with the court order.
